Output d3337b270c34315e41a07c63b9f6129fd4e68ea2cab4fef8ce74afba9ad583d6:4

value
567662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e6924121fec7688f44bbef0a06b9c2427e4a00 OP_EQUAL
address
3CSRCN1qTKMh1fY1CnfSKfwZE2tD8ZZiki
transaction
d3337b270c34315e41a07c63b9f6129fd4e68ea2cab4fef8ce74afba9ad583d6
spent
true